Unfortunately, NetSuite does not allow you to convert an existing inventory item into a Matrix Item directly. Matrix items in NetSuite are used to handle items that come in different variations, such as size or color. When you create a matrix item, you first create a parent item that describes the basic characteristics of the items in the matrix. You then add child items that represent each variation. Here are the steps to create a Matrix Item: 1. Navigate to Lists > Accounting > Items > New. 2. Select the type of item you want to create. 3. In the New Item page, check the 'Matrix Item' box. 4. Fill in the necessary fields for the parent item. 5. In the Matrix subtab, select the options for the child items. 6. Click 'Save & Add Another' to add each child item. Remember, each child item in the matrix can have its own SKU, price, and other attributes. Please note that once an item is set as a Matrix Item, it cannot be changed back to a regular item.
